Job Description

Full Job Description
SEEKING A PRODUCER WITH PROFESSIONAL TENNIS KNOWLEDGE OR FANDOM. PLEASE DO NOT APPLY WITHOUT IT.

We are looking for a video producer with a passion for tennis and love of creating. This is a remote position with expected international travel. You will have two key tasks: post producing and field producing. While a majority of this role is involved with producing content within the tennis industry, there will be some work outside of the sport as well. The ideal candidate also has a mix of episodic TV background as well as experience producing digital content for a variety of mediums. You must be able to operate with varying degrees of supervision, taking ownership when needed and following through on tasks when assigned.

In your post producing role, you will oversee edits from conception through final delivery. Most weeks you will be working with multiple editors and edits at the same time. You will be responsible for creating paper edits, working through each version of an edit with an editor, and handling final QC before delivering to a client. You will likely be working on 3-5 pieces of content per week, and you must be comfortable with quick turnarounds since the majority of our pieces are out the door within 1-3 days.

Each piece of content is generally 3-5 minutes long with some being as short as a 15-second Instagram reel, and others as long as 20-30 minute documentary style pieces. You will be responsible for communicating with our clients and working with editors to see through each client’s visions. You will also be asked to concept your own ideas and present them to in-house staff and clients.

In terms of field producing, you will be in charge of creating content plans for other producers as well as for shoots that you are traveling to. You will be responsible for laying out a vision and executing that vision from the field until completion in the edit. You must be available for periodic travel and also capable of managing a crew on the ground and remotely if needed. Most shoots are small and often consist of a producer and a camera operator, but there will also be shoots that require a larger crew size.

FIELD PRODUCING

Preparing and conducting interviews with professional athletes and personalities
Crewing and managing international freelancers
Willingness to travel and manage crew on the ground for various shoots
Creating a detailed content plan when a shoot requires it
Managing crew while on the ground

POST PRODUCING

Overseeing the production of daily content
Hiring and managing freelance editors and graphic artists
Researching topics for interviews and features
Creating storyboards for clients and editors
Creating a paper edit and laying out the structure of an edit
Communicating with clients to help understand their vision and help it come to life
Streamlining communication between client and editors for new edits and edits in progress
Maintaining various brand guidelines and protocols for multiple clients at once
Willingness to multitask and oversee multiple projects at once.
Overseeing the final QC of content with high attention
Writing scripts for weekly shows
Pitching ideas for new and creative content

QUALIFICATIONS

Minimum three years of experience in production
Tennis knowledge is an absolute must.
Beginner to intermediate understanding of Adobe Premiere Pro. Enough to be able to understand a timeline, lay/move clips around, arrange a b-roll or soundbite string out.
Demonstrated leadership experience in a professional role
Proven track record managing multiple projects in a fast-paced environment
Superior oral and written skills
Willingness to work extended hours and weekends as needed
Comfortable working in both short and long form mediums
